Subject: Receipt mailer fix shipping tonight

Team — the Almsbury donation-receipt mailer fix is ready. Resolves duplicate receipts when a donor retries a failed card. Deduplication now keys on the charge attempt, not the session. QA confirmed against last month's Harwick campaign data; no resend of prior receipts needed. Rollout is standard, no config changes. Ship with tonight's train unless objections by end of day. Deploy artifact token follows below.

build token for yahig-kaguf: htk3_c19

Break-glass: soft deletes in the Cartwheel orders table. Quick recap for the sync — rows get a tombstone flag, never a real DELETE, and the nightly sweeper archives anything older than 90 days. Un-deleting requires the break-glass role; don't do it casually. To assume that role in an emergency, use the recovery passphrase below.

recovery phrase for yajof-bagap: oliwyn-ulaael

**Handover Note — Supplier Second-Sourcing**

To the incoming director: the search for a second source on the Kelvane actuator housings is roughly 60% complete. Three candidates remain — Brastow Metals, Orlen Fabrication, and Quillmere Works. Brastow leads on quality audits; Orlen leads on price. Tooling quotes are due end of month, and procurement expects a recommendation two weeks after. Qualification samples from all three are already in test. The confidential note below sets out how this feeds the broader plan.

management briefing: Headcount on the Belix team goes from 60 to 93 by the end of November. Gross margin on Belix came in at 23 percent against a plan of 47 percent.